update3:
OH MY GOODNESS!!!!
Code:
«
@it seems that in newRPL there are no digraphs.
0
→
result
«
TICKS
1 10 7 ^
START
1 'result' STO+
NEXT
TICKS SWAP - 10 6 ^ /
result
»
»
executes in 2.826 seconds on newRPL 0.9 desktop using one core of an AMD A10-9600P (3 ghz max, 4 cores)
powershell on the same system (win10 pro)

IMPRESSIVE! Sure, powershell is an hell of a language with billions of libraries and newRPL is not so usable yet, but it is improving a lot. Having such a performance gap (~ 15 times faster than a official microsoft language for the OS itself) is impressive. Another point, in my opinion, to push newRPL also as math platform on the desktop.
Side note: still impressive, gawk on cygwin 2.5.2 on a pentium M 1.73ghz (winXP) needs 2.4 seconds to do the same task. Impressive because gawk is interpreted and cygwin is not "that" native in winXP as microsoft tools themselves. Plus the relatively slower CPU (actually it may be not that slower for a single core comparison).
